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4213117550 684356 16
5664394883 6420572
5664394883 6420572
4860063 12789401 2889578 90535 03
All about undefined
Interested in learning more?
5664394883 6420572
4860063 12789401 2889578 90535 03
See more
82578423 3715
190217318 2479824682 6215251
See more
02788 8302
508 252330 156
See more